Tokyo Waterfront Spring Event 'Floral Fest' Featuring Flowers and Light Art
TSP Taiyo Co., Ltd. will host 'Floral Fest' in the Tokyo Waterfront area from April 4 to May 31, 2026. The event features 500,000 tulips, light installations, and a Hello Kitty stamp rally.

TSP Taiyo Co., Ltd. (Headquarters: Meguro-ku, Tokyo; President: Yoshinori Ikezawa) has been commissioned by the Rinkai Fukutoshin Nigiwai Soshutsu Jikko Iinkai to organize the spring event 'Floral Fest' from Saturday, April 4 to Sunday, May 31, 2026. The company is responsible for the planning, operation, venue setup, and public relations of this event.
This event is part of a project to promote urban development that can be enjoyed both day and night while circulating through the Tokyo Waterfront (Rinkai Fukutoshin) area. Visitors can enjoy the spring season throughout the area, including colorful flowers, art objects themed after plants and light, and a stamp rally. With the birth of the flowers and the new landmark 'Tokyo Aqua Symphony,' please enjoy a spring moment in the increasingly lively Tokyo Waterfront area.
### Event Overview
- **Period:** April 4 (Sat) – May 31 (Sun), 2026 (Scheduled)
- **Venue:** Rinkai Fukutoshin area, centered around Symbol Promenade Park West Promenade (Daiba 1-chome, Minato-ku, Tokyo, etc.)
- **Access:** 3-min walk from Yurikamome 'Daiba Station', 10-min walk from Rinkai Line 'Tokyo Teleport Station'
- **Organizer:** Rinkai Fukutoshin Nigiwai Soshutsu Jikko Iinkai
- **Co-organizer:** Tokyo Waterfront City Group
### Event Contents
- **Symphony of Flowers and Light:** Light installations that change appearance between day and night will be gradually installed along the West Promenade from Tokyo Aqua Symphony to Central Square.
- **Weekend Kitchen Cars:** Food trucks will appear on the Odaiba Deck every Saturday and Sunday from April 4 to May 24 (except May 2-3).
- **Tokyo Floral Passage:** A continuous flower spot featuring about 500,000 tulips, peaking in mid-April.
- **Infiorata:** A participative event on May 9 and 16 where visitors lay flower petals to create giant ground paintings.
- **Hello Kitty Stamp Rally:** A circulation event connecting various spots in the area. Participants who collect stamps will receive original novelty gifts.
- **Next-Generation Mobility:** Wrapped mobility vehicles will operate in the park. To coincide with the '100% Doraemon & Friends in Tokyo' opening on March 27, Doraemon-wrapped vehicles will also run.
